The first time in eight years that Victoria Wood and regular collaborator Susie Blake had worked together; they previously worked together in Wood's series' As Seen on TV (1985), Victoria Wood (1989) and All Day Breakfast (1992)
The white and blue windowpane check gown Honeysuckle Weeks wears as Alice Cottisloe in "Plots and Proposals" when she answers the door is the same costume Billie Piper (Fanny Price) wears in Mansfield Park (2007), Rosamund Stephen (Henrietta Musgrove) wears in Persuasion (2007), Vicki Hopkins wears in The Regency House Party (2004), and Emma Thompson wears in Sense and Sensibility (1995). The same costume is also worn in Byron (2003) by an extra at the London party where Byron meets Annabella Milbanke.
Wood imitates the then shadow Home Secretary, Ann Widdecombe, in a memorable song named after the latter. The following year, both Wood and Widdecombe appeared as guests on the chatshow Parkinson, in which Widdecombe stated she enjoyed Wood's impersonation of her.
